The Genesis of an Icon: Whoopi Goldberg's Early Life and Roots
Born Caryn Elaine Johnson on November 13, 1955, in New York City, Whoopi Goldberg's journey to stardom was anything but conventional. Her early life in the Chelsea-Elliot Houses, a public housing project, was marked by the typical challenges of growing up in a working-class neighborhood. Yet, it was within this environment that the seeds of her extraordinary talent and unique perspective were sown. The vibrancy of New York, with its diverse cultures and endless stories, provided a rich backdrop for a young girl who would one day captivate audiences worldwide. Her transformation from Caryn Elaine Johnson to the globally recognized Whoopi Goldberg is a testament to her individuality and the strength she drew from her roots.
Caryn Elaine Johnson: A Name Forged in New York
Before she became the iconic Whoopi Goldberg, she was Caryn Elaine Johnson. This original identity speaks to the authentic foundation of her character. Her choice to adopt the stage name "Whoopi Goldberg" was reportedly a playful nod to a "whoopee cushion" and a family name, reflecting her innate humor and a desire to stand out. This early decision to embrace a unique persona hints at the bold, unconventional spirit that would define her career. It was a step taken with the support and understanding of her family, particularly her mother, who fostered an environment where self-expression was encouraged.

Breakthrough Moments: Ghost and Star Trek
Whoopi Goldberg was at her most famous in the early 1990s, solidifying her status as a Hollywood powerhouse. Her role as Oda Mae Brown in the 1990 film 'Ghost' was a pivotal moment. Her portrayal of the quirky, reluctant psychic not only endeared her to millions but also earned her the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ress. Holding her best supporting actress Oscar for her role in 'Ghost' was a monumental achievement, a culmination of years of dedication and a testament to her unique talent. This success was undoubtedly a source of immense pride for her mother, Emma Harris, who had nurtured that talent from a young age.
Beyond the silver screen, Whoopi also made regular appearances on Star Trek: The Next Generation as Guinan, a role she famously pursued because she was a huge fan of the original Star Trek. Her persistence in securing this role, a testament to her passion and determination, further cemented her iconic status across different genres and fanbases.
